It is with deepest sorrow to announce the passing of Julie Conrad Foxwell, age 66 of High Point, North Carolina, on February 20th, 2025, after a courageous battle with cancer.
Julie was born in Norfolk, Virginia to Robert Walter Conrad and Lucille Elizabeth Conrad. She was married to the love of her life, Steven Allen Foxwell, Sr. with whom she shared three spirited children: Steven Allen Foxwell, Jr., Stephanie Hope Loflin and Christopher Robert Foxwell.
Julie loved to read, play Yahtzee, and win everyone's money in poker. Julie was known to friends and family as eternally positive, open-minded, stoic and hard-working.
She is preceded in death by her parents, husband and both sons. She is survived by her daughter, Stephanie (Brian) Loflin; sister, Jeannine Youngs; grandson, Kaleb Loflin; granddaughter, Lillian Carlton; long-time companion, Steve Lints and his children, Jami Levine and Kerri Lackey; much-loved extended family; and her loving full bred dachshund, Gustav (Gus) Friedrich.
Funeral services will be held at 11:00 a.m. on Saturday, March 1, at Archdale First Church of God with Rev. Hallie Scott officiating. The family will receive friends one hour prior to the service, beginning at 10:00 a.m., at the church.
In lieu of flowers, Julie asked for donations to be made to St. Jude Children's Research Hospital at 501 St. Jude’s Pl. Memphis, TN 38105. Cumby Family Funeral Service in Archdale is assisting the family.
